Identify a Sustainability Leader / Create a Sustainability Team

Exquisite Property Services (EPS) created the role of Sustainability Officer (SO). SO is responsible for modeling and advocating a culture of sustainability and innovation of best practices. SO develops, implements, tracks and maintain eco-friendly policies that are in compliance with local, state, and federal waste regulations. SO also develops, implements, tracks and maintain employee training regarding all policies, including the dissemination and education of all updated local, state, and federal regulations. SO attends and documents County’s Solid Waste Advisory Council (SWAC) meetings and other sustainability forums for industry updates, resources, and best practices. SO responsible for identifying, developing, and analyzing sustainability and environmental justice research for best practices. SO monitors and document employee and organizational compliance with regulatory standards.

Develop an Environmentally Preferable Purchasing Plan

Exquisite Property Services (EPS) prioritizes procurement of cleaning/janitorial supplies and equipment that are eco-friendly. Priority is given to procurement of products that are approved by certifying agencies including EPA, ISO, Safer Choice, and Green Seal. A Chemical Management System is used to develop, implement, and monitor formal processes to properly store, handle, and use products (as recommended by the EPA to minimize and prevent exposure to chemicals). Procurement of office supplies and other equipment to follow the same priority with local, environmentally friendly companies having priority in our procurement decisions.

Waste Reuse Practices

Exquisite Property Services (EPS) primary focus is our Solid Waste Diversion Plan which is aimed to divert waste from landfills to be reused and recycled. Where possible, waste is sorted with priority given to repurposing, reusing, and recycling, respectively. Customers are encouraged to reduce their cleaning costs and protect the environment by donating unwanted items to qualified 501(C)(3) organizations in exchange for tax deductible donation receipts.
